Important Factors For Comparing The Best Credit Cards In India
Although having a credit card is now a must, the question of which card one should own still irritates the majority of consumers. And rightfully so, as there are many…
All about Startups, Business Tips, Entrepreneurship, Mobile Apps, Tech news
Although having a credit card is now a must, the question of which card one should own still irritates the majority of consumers. And rightfully so, as there are many…